The 4 Nations Face-Off will turn out be a two-horse race, according to NHL.com writers and editors.
Of the 13 NHL.com staffers who made their predictions for the best-on-best international tournament that begins Tuesday in Montreal, five picked Canada to win it all, six picked the United States to come out on top, while Finland and Sweden got one pick each.
Of the five who picked Canada to win it all, four said it will defeat the United States in the championship game in Boston on Feb. 12. Of the six who picked the U.S., five said it top Canada in the final. One staffer predicted that Canada would defeat Sweden in the final, while one other picked the U.S. to best Sweden.
